Logistics Provider Change — Managers Only

Effective next quarter, Dunmoor Retail will transition fulfilment from Haleport Freight to Verren Logistics. Sales leads should note revised cutoff times and a two-week parallel-running period to protect delivery commitments. Customer-facing messaging is being prepared centrally; please do not communicate the change externally yet. The confidential rationale is set out immediately below.

board note of kaduf-kagag: Jorwynax Systems is in early talks to buy Beliusax Holdings for about $20.7 million. The Norax launch date is July 5, and nothing goes to the press before then.

## Add idempotency keys to payment retries

This change gives every retry in the Lumenpay gateway a stable idempotency key, so duplicate charges can no longer occur when a customer taps "Pay" twice or when our retry worker re-sends after a timeout. Support should see fewer double-charge tickets; any that remain can be traced via the key shown in the Brightledger admin panel. Retry behavior is governed by the constants below.

limits module of kagug-tahop:
RATE_LIMITS = {
    "holath": 1,
    "druael": 10,
}

## Runbook: Cross-service tracing (Marrowline)

If traces are missing spans between `gatehouse` and `tallyd`, check propagation first. Marrowline uses header-based context; a missing span usually means a proxy stripped the trace headers. Verify sampler rates match across services — drift here silently drops downstream spans. Restart the collector only if the buffer queue is saturated. The tracing collector in prod runs with the following configuration:

deployment values, yageg-hahig:
WENAEL_HOST=wenael.tolvaqlabs.internal
WENAEL_PORT=4000